Output 646bf36314a42fa1df2762852a7fd7404f74c9b1b750487d59e9f9220aba44a9:0

value
7580800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6febc2c3120295d123b65fdc906be28e1e8a304 OP_EQUAL
address
3MHogtyh9CwKnyRiqw2YoRMj5yziSApKoE
transaction
646bf36314a42fa1df2762852a7fd7404f74c9b1b750487d59e9f9220aba44a9
spent
true